Q3. What is deference between RS 485 and RS 232
RS 485 is a multi-point communication standard while RS 232 is a point-to-point communication standard.
RS 485 supports up to 32 devices on a single bus while RS 232 only supports two devices.
RS 485 uses differential signaling for noise immunity while RS 232 uses single-ended signaling.
RS 485 can transmit data over longer distances than RS 232.
RS 485 is commonly used in industrial automation and control systems while RS 232 is commonly used for computer serial ports.

Q7. Water density and temperature
Water density decreases as temperature increases.
Water density is the mass of water per unit volume.
As temperature increases, water molecules gain energy and move faster.
Faster moving molecules create more space between them, resulting in lower density.
For example, ice has a higher density than liquid water because the molecules are more closely packed.

Q12. Different mco pcmo and cvo Lubricants
MCO, PCMO, and CVO lubricants are different types of lubricants used in various industries for different purposes.
MCO stands for Marine Cylinder Oil, used in marine engines to reduce friction and wear.
PCMO stands for Passenger Car Motor Oil, used in automotive engines to lubricate moving parts and reduce heat.
CVO stands for Commercial Vehicle Oil, used in heavy-duty vehicles like trucks and buses to provide lubrication and protect against wear and tear.
Q13. Different of Lubricants 20w40 10w30
Lubricants 20w40 and 10w30 differ in their viscosity grades, with 20w40 being thicker and better suited for high temperatures.
20w40 has a higher viscosity grade compared to 10w30
10w30 is thinner and flows more easily in cold temperatures
20w40 is better suited for high temperature environments
10w30 may provide better fuel economy due to lower viscosity
Q14. Different of Lubricants 15w40 5w30
15w40 and 5w30 are different types of lubricants used in vehicles, with varying viscosity and temperature ranges.
15w40 has a higher viscosity compared to 5w30
5w30 is better suited for colder temperatures due to its lower viscosity
15w40 is commonly used in diesel engines while 5w30 is used in gasoline engines

Q30. what is IC engine
An internal combustion engine (IC engine) is a type of engine that generates power by burning fuel inside the engine itself.
IC engines are commonly used in vehicles such as cars, motorcycles, and trucks.
They work by igniting fuel-air mixture inside a combustion chamber to create controlled explosions.
The energy from these explosions is converted into mechanical energy to drive the vehicle.
There are different types of IC engines including gasoline engines and diesel engines.
